What I need to know and be able to do
Special effects technicians must be able to create anything required by
the script. They need a variety of electrical, carpentry, and computer skills.
They must be good communicators who can follow directions and give
suggestions. Special effects technicians should be able to work as part of a
team to solve problems. They also must be able to work under pressure to
meet deadlines.

How I prepared to be a special effects technician
After high school, I earned an associate’s degree in electrical technology.
Then I worked as a stage technician for a local television station. After I
gained experience, I was asked to help design sets. Eventually, I worked with
the special effects director, who gave me on-the-job training.
